Founded in Toulouse in 2007 by actress and puppeteer Laetitia Sioen, L’Envers du Monde combines elements of theatre and visual art, incorporating influences from a panoply of artistic disciplines to create original performance pieces. The company’s name (literally “the flip side of the world”) reflects this philosophy: a world open to different cultural horizons and new artistic dimensions. Theatre and visual arts are the raw materials from which L’Envers du Monde crafts its shows, touring them throughout France and all over the world. In theatres, in the atmospheric glow of the stage lights; in motion, during street parades and other fantastical happenings; and in collaborative workshops, where everybody can get involved.

Completely free of dialogue, these shows create a universal language which the whole world can understand.

The company’s performers and technicians are united in the pursuit of their cherished artistic goals: to reach out to the audience, to move them, to spark a reaction, or simply to share a moment together.

Laetitia Sioen dreams up her shows as a way of exploring the world around her. Without words, they exist in their own universal language: Gilou’s Travels (puppetry and shadow theatre), Wings to Dream (theatre of objects). In recent years, L’Envers du Monde has been exploring the uniquely poetic possibilities of bubble art.
